Hillary’s thank you to Mamata

A hug from Shah Rukh Khan yesterday and a hello from Hillary Rodham Clinton today.

Mamata Banerjee received a ‘thank-you’ letter from the US secretary of state on Wednesday.

The text of the letter, to “Dear Madam CM”, reads: “Thank you for your kind hospitality during my visit to Kolkata. It was a pleasure meeting you and I enjoyed our conversation about the shared history of Chicago and Kolkata as well as our shared aspirations for the future.

“I look forward to seeing the US partner with the people of West Bengal to help the state in achieving its full potential. Thank you too for your beautiful flower painting, the exquisite textiles and the books which will serve as lovely reminders of our meeting and of Bengal’s rich cultural heritage.”

According to US officials in Calcutta, such a note from the secretary’s office, following the first visit to a leader or head of state, is “procedure”.

Hillary had met Mamata on May 7 at Writers’ Buildings.
